891 NE 211th St #0

Miami, FL, 33179
PENDING
$547,500Price
3Beds
3Baths
1662sqft

891 NE 211th St #0

Miami, FL, 33179
PENDING
$547,500Price
3Beds
3Baths
1662sqft

Mortgage calculator